Heres what kinda work goes into my custom relay harness.
High quality American made 16 and 18 gauge TXL wire. Not the typical "hookup" wire you find at a store, meets GM specs for wiring and even feels physically different than the much more common and cheaper PVC and nylon insulated wires, noticeable is the much tougher, higher temp resistant and thinner jacket. This allows for thinner lighter weight harnesses that are easier to hide, are more heat and abrasion resistant and are made to same standards(or higher!) as factory wiring
Skirted and sealed mini relays. Fully weather sealed, OEM quality, and actually designed for underhood use. No worries of relay ingesting water, or other moisture.
Factory Delphi/Packard electrical connectors and terminals: The exact same GM OEM connectors, seals, locks and terminals as used on the car. This means the same durability and quality as stock, it also means the new harness looks like it belongs in my car.
All terminals crimped with OEM tools, AND soldered for improved connections, this is above and beyond OEM. All splices soldered AND sealed with adhesive lined OEM type heat shrink. No crappy quick connect bullet connectors, low tension crimps, or wires twisted and taped together.
All harnesses wrapped with abrasion resistant tape or loomed in conduit. No ♠♠♠♠ty Harbor Freight Chinese electrical tape to get gooey and slide around. A more OEM appearance, less prone to chafing/damage.
All harnesses fused with highest quality OEM fuses and sealed fuse holders, using same ATM stlye fuses as the car. No open to the elements or wrapped in tape fuse holders to collect moisture and corrosion, no low quality fuses that dont blow at proper rating (Google: Harbor Freight fuse or, chinese fuse recall)
Its all these reasons why I spend so much time on my harnesses,Its quicker to order a $30 chinese harness, but I dont ever worry about my lights in the middle of nowhere in the pitchblack night.
